Aquamarine crystal on host rock, from Dara-i-Pech, Konar Province, Afghanistan, weighing 182.91 g.
Description from the seller
This expressive aquamarine step/stage shows a clearly formed, prismatic crystal in delicate ice blue, seated starkly against a light, textured matrix. The crystal facets appear matte to silky, revealing fine internal growth zones that give the aquamarine depth and liveliness. Especially appealing is the interplay between the crystal’s cool transparency and the rough, mineral-tinged matrix, which lends the piece an authentic, primal character.
The crystal edge is well defined, with natural contact points to the matrix, which makes its formation within the rock matrix nicely traceable. Small inclusions and mineral companions emphasize the naturalness of this specimen and make every detail unique. Overall, the piece appears harmoniously balanced and is excellent as a collector's piece or a striking centerpiece in a display cabinet.
